Null Hypothesis
A null hypothesis is a type of statistical
hypothesis that proposes that no statistical significance exists in a set of
given observations.
Sometimes referred to simply as the “null,” it is represented as H0 (H Zero or H Null or H-Nought).
The null hypothesis, also known as “the conjecture,” is used in quantitative analysis to test theories about markets, investing strategies, and economies to decide if an idea is true or false.
